Output 51ee463dec6bac155b406f59e257a2434732f7900494a95d89ccf9ad48a45355:1

value
2975143
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 edc52f57e1c2a421a72b75529aca19eb1bbf34e92a434df8d9faf4d04826aaff
address
bc1pahzj74lpc2jzrfetw4ff4jseavdm7d8f9fp5m7xelt6dqjpx4tlssh8jm7
transaction
51ee463dec6bac155b406f59e257a2434732f7900494a95d89ccf9ad48a45355
spent
true